Schönbichl is a residential project featuring three buildings with 70 apartments and small office spaces in St. Johann in Tirol, Austria. It reinterprets traditional alpine architecture using contemporary shapes, local materials, and a strong emphasis on capturing panoramic mountain views. Around 60% of the site remains as a semi-public park and private gardens to strengthen ties with the alpine surroundings. South-facing facades maximize natural light and vistas toward the Kitzbüheler Horn, while north sides frame the Kaisergebirge mountains.
